Seen above is Paul Dolan from the KCFA and Her Worship the Mayor of Maidstone, Councillor Denise Joy with Nigel Best from the Monarchs performing the official opening ceremony of the Jubilee Pavillion. The opening of these fantastic new facilities are the culmination of many years of dedicated work by several people not least of whom was Nigel, who has been the Monarchs Chairman for the last four years. The opening event was coordinated to be part of this year's Monarchs' Presentation Day on Sunday 17th May 2009. Click on the image for an enlarged, sharper definition photograph. Adult and youth footballers in Kent can look forward to brand new facilities after Staplehurst Parish Council and local clubs teamed up to secure a £390,000 grant from the Football Foundation recently. The cash bonanza will go towards a brand new £530,000 changing room facility at Jubilee Sports Field in Headcorn Road, Staplehurst, with the Parish Council plus Kent County Council, Maidstone Borough Council and Staplehurst Guide Centre all injecting funds into the project. Both Staplehurst Monarchs FC and Staplehurst & Monarchs United FC also pumped money into the scheme which will give the community a chance to enjoy modern 21st century facilities upon completion. Funded by The FA, the Premier League, Sport England and the Government, the Football Foundation is the nation’s largest sports charity with a £45m budget going straight into the heart of football. The long awaited construction of the new sports changing facilities began on Monday 13th October 2008 and is expected to take 20 weeks with completion during the first week of March 2009. Barwick Construction Ltd., was awarded the tender and has wasted no time in getting the site prepared.
The first jobs have included fencing off the site compound for security and protection of existing trees to comply with MBC landscaping conditions. Works to extend the existing car park and preparation of the site for pile driving were due to take place at the time of writing. However, a digger was stolen from the site overnight which has caused problems. Provided no further thefts cause delays, the roof should be on before the Christmas break.
The electrical, plumbing and decoration works to complete the four changing rooms, officials rooms (all with showers and toilets), together with a small kitchen and social area, will be worked upon early in the New Year. Meanwhile partnership working amongst the Parish Council with the Football Clubs to finalise the legal documentation is continuing. The Football Clubs will be responsible for the future running and maintenance of this new facility.
This project has been made possible thanks to the major grant awarded by the Football Foundation and supported by a number of other grants from Kent County Council, Maidstone Borough Council, Staplehurst Parish Council, all Football Clubs and the Guides.
